    It is well known that, for isolated hypersurface singularities and complete intersections of positive dimension, the Milnor number is the least upper bound for the Tjurina number, i.e., \(\tau \le \mu.\) In this interesting paper, the author shows that, for zero-dimensional complete intersections, the reverse inequality holds. The proof is based on properties of faithful modules over an Artinian local ring.
